Palo Alto Networks (PANW) Goodwill & Intangibles (2016 - 2026)

Palo Alto Networks has reported Goodwill & Intangibles over the past 14 years, most recently at $8.2 billion for Q1 2026.

  • Quarterly results put Goodwill & Intangibles at $8.2 billion for Q1 2026, up 69.63% from a year ago — trailing twelve months through Jan 2026 was $8.2 billion (up 69.63% YoY), and the annual figure for FY2025 was $5.3 billion, up 43.09%.
  • Goodwill & Intangibles for Q1 2026 was $8.2 billion at Palo Alto Networks, up from $5.3 billion in the prior quarter.
  • Over the last five years, Goodwill & Intangibles for PANW hit a ceiling of $8.2 billion in Q1 2026 and a floor of $3.1 billion in Q4 2022.
  • Median Goodwill & Intangibles over the past 5 years was $3.7 billion (2024), compared with a mean of $4.1 billion.
  • Biggest five-year swings in Goodwill & Intangibles: fell 3.14% in 2022 and later skyrocketed 69.63% in 2026.
  • Palo Alto Networks' Goodwill & Intangibles stood at $3.1 billion in 2022, then increased by 3.68% to $3.2 billion in 2023, then surged by 51.07% to $4.9 billion in 2024, then increased by 8.84% to $5.3 billion in 2025, then surged by 54.63% to $8.2 billion in 2026.
  • The last three reported values for Goodwill & Intangibles were $8.2 billion (Q1 2026), $5.3 billion (Q4 2025), and $5.3 billion (Q3 2025) per Business Quant data.
